aggregationen
Aggregationen bezeichnet die Verknüpfung mehrerer einzelner Einheiten zu einer Gesamtstruktur. Der Begriff findet in vielen Fachgebieten Verwendung und beschreibt dabei unterschiedliche Zusammenfassungsmechanismen. In der Datenbanktechnologie bezeichnet eine Aggregation in relationalen Modellen die Zusammenfassung von Datensätzen, z. B. durch SQL‑Funktionen wie SUM, AVG oder COUNT. Dabei bleibt die zugrunde liegende Datenbankstruktur erhalten und die Aggregationsoperation gibt lediglich einen Gesamtwert zurück. In Objekt‑orientierten Programmiersprachen ist Aggregation ein schwächeres Bindungs- oder „has‑a“-Verhältnis als Komposition; ein Aggregatobjekt kann seine Teile ohne zerstörerische Beeinflussung überlassen und die Teile können unabhängig weiter bestehen.
In der Wirtschaftstheorie ermöglicht Aggregation die Vorstellung aggregierter Konzepte wie Gesamtproduktion, Konsum oder Investition, wobei individuelle
In den Unified Modeling Language (UML) Diagrammen wird Aggregation als spezielle Assoziation kenntlich gemacht, indem ein